Trump Tower To Be Built In Mumbai, India
Trump Organisation, the real estate and entertainment company, privately owned by businessman Donald Trump, has announced plans to enter the Indian property market by building the Trump Tower Mumbai.
In what will be Donald Trump's first real estate venture in India, Trump Organisation will work alongside Indian property developers Rohan Lifescapes to construct the luxury residential project in Mumbai.
Rohan Lifescapes will be responsible for building the Trump Tower, which will be officially launched by Donald Trump himself when he arrives in India.
The Trump Tower Mumbai will be a 3,000,000 square foot complex with 45 spacious apartments. The building will feature a luxury spa, a gymnasium, a mini-theatre and residents will benefit from a state-of-the-art security system.
Donald Trump Junior, executive vice president of Trump Organisation , commented, The market place [in India] is beginning to understand and appreciate luxury, so there is a great opening for us there, as well as in resorts".
The property market in Mumbai was badly affected by the global economic downturn in 2008 and saw ...
... new home sales fall by twenty five percent.
However, during the last ten years, the number of wealthy Indians has grown rapidly. In fact, the Merrill Lynch-Capgemini World Wealth Report showed that the number of millionaires in India had increased from 84,000 in 2009 to 126,700 in 2010.
As the wealth of the Indian population has continued to grow, luxury property developments in India have seen increasing demand.
A recent, if extreme, example of this was the construction of Antilla; a twenty seven-storey house in Altamount Road, south Mumbai.
Owned by India's richest man, Mukesh Ambani, and named after a mythical island in the Atlantic Ocean, it is estimated that Antilla cost Ambani around £44 million (US$70.3 million) to build.
Unsurprisingly, according to recent reports, the new Trump Tower will be in south Mumbai; the same location as Antilla.
